What Is a Certified Residential Specialist (CRS)?

A Certified Residential Specialist is a designation provided by the Residential Real Estate Council (RRC). CRS-certified agents undergo stringent training and experience requirements. This certification represents a wealth of knowledge, skill enhancement, and ongoing education.

How to Become a CRS?

Accreditation Process

  1. Pre-requisites: Make sure you meet the minimum transaction requirements or pursue educational paths leading up to your certification.
  2. Complete Required Coursework: Enroll in and complete the designated courses offered by the Residential Real Estate Council.
  3. Engagement-Seeking: Active participation in learning activities and community events to stay informed and connected.
  4. Application Submission: Send your completed application along with appropriate fees and documentation.

Continuous Education and Renewal

  • Ongoing Education: CRS agents are encouraged to stay updated with new market trends and practices. Regular professional development workshops and online seminars help maintain the relevance and integrity of the CRS designation.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

What is the primary advantage of a CRS designation?

The main advantage is the expertise and credibility that comes with it, which can lead to higher client trust and more significant earning potential.

How long does it take to obtain a CRS designation?

The timeline varies based on prerequisites and how quickly an individual can complete the required courses. On average, it might take several months to a couple of years, depending on one’s experience level and course completion rate.

Is there an expiration date for CRS certification?

CRS requires ongoing education to maintain your designation. You must meet continuous education requirements set by the RRC every year to keep your certification active.

Can new agents pursue CRS certification?

While CRS certification is designed for experienced agents, new agents can start working towards the required qualifications and take courses that will ultimately make them eligible for this credential.
